文章

20

粉丝

0

获赞

56

访问

5.5k

头像
a与b得到c 题解:
P1821 复旦大学机试题
发布于2026年3月28日 10:50
阅读数 144

#include <iostream>
#include <bits/stdc++.h>
using namespace std;

void work(int a,int b,int c){
        if(a+b==c) cout<<"YES"<<endl;
        else if(a-b==c) cout<<"YES"<<endl;
        else if(b-a==c) cout<<"YES"<<endl;
        else if(a*b==c) cout<<"YES"<<endl;
        else if(double(b)/a==c) cout<<"YES"<<endl;
        else if(double(a)/b==c) cout<<"YES"<<endl;
        else cout<<"NO"<<endl;
}

int main()
{
    int a,b,c;
    while(cin>>a>>b>>c){
            work(a,b,c);
    }
    return 0;
}
 

登录查看完整内容


登录后发布评论

暂无评论,来抢沙发